Prepare to be awestruck by the sheer power and beauty of Falling Spring Falls, one of Virginia's most iconic natural landmarks. This breathtaking waterfall plunges over 80 feet down a rocky cliff face, creating a mesmerizing spectacle of cascading water and mist. The falls are easily accessible and offer stunning views from a convenient overlook, making it a must-see destination for nature lovers and photographers alike. Falling Spring Falls has a rich history, having been admired and documented for centuries. Thomas Jefferson himself described the falls as "a remarkable cascade... falling over a rock about 200 feet into the valley below." The falls have long been a popular destination for travelers and artists, drawn to its dramatic beauty. The site has been carefully preserved to allow visitors to experience its natural splendor. Transportation

Falling Spring Falls is located just off Route 220, approximately 5 miles north of Covington, Virginia. From Warm Springs, take Route 220 South towards Covington. The falls will be on your right, with a clearly marked entrance and parking area. There is no public transportation directly to the falls.
